首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

动画未触发重现

是指在动画播放过程中,由于某种原因导致动画效果无法正常触发或重现的现象。这可能是由于代码逻辑错误、浏览器兼容性问题、网络延迟、设备性能等多种因素引起的。

在前端开发中,动画未触发重现可能会导致用户体验下降,页面交互效果不流畅。为了解决这个问题,开发人员可以采取以下措施:

  1. 检查代码逻辑:仔细检查动画触发的条件和相关代码逻辑,确保没有错误或遗漏。
  2. 浏览器兼容性处理:不同浏览器对动画效果的支持程度不同,可以使用CSS前缀或JavaScript库来处理浏览器兼容性问题,确保动画在各个浏览器中正常触发。
  3. 优化性能:动画效果可能会消耗较多的计算资源和内存,特别是在移动设备上。开发人员可以通过减少动画元素数量、使用硬件加速、合理使用缓存等方式来优化性能,确保动画能够流畅触发。
  4. 网络优化:网络延迟是导致动画未触发重现的常见原因之一。可以通过使用CDN加速、压缩资源文件、减少请求次数等方式来优化网络性能,提高动画触发的成功率。
  5. 设备适配:不同设备的性能和屏幕尺寸不同,可能会影响动画的触发效果。开发人员可以针对不同设备进行适配,使用响应式设计或媒体查询等技术来确保动画在各种设备上都能正常触发。

对于动画未触发重现问题,腾讯云提供了一系列相关产品和服务,例如:

  1. 腾讯云CDN:提供全球加速服务,加速静态资源的分发,优化网络性能,减少动画加载时间和延迟。详情请参考:腾讯云CDN
  2. 腾讯云云服务器(CVM):提供高性能、可扩展的云服务器实例,适用于部署前端应用和后端服务,保证动画的稳定触发和运行。详情请参考:腾讯云云服务器
  3. 腾讯云云数据库(CDB):提供高可用、可扩展的数据库服务,用于存储和管理动画相关的数据。详情请参考:腾讯云云数据库

请注意,以上仅为示例,具体的产品选择应根据实际需求和情况进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Redis授权访问漏洞的重现与利用

前言: 最近配置openvas的时候安装了redis,听说曾经曝出过一个授权访问漏洞,便找了一下相关资料想自己动手复现一下漏洞的利用过程,当然所有的攻击性操作都是在虚拟机上完成的,本文所有的操作是在Fedora26...一、漏洞简介以及危害: 1.什么是redis授权访问漏洞: Redis 默认情况下,会绑定在 0.0.0.0:6379,,如果没有进行采用相关的策略,比如添加防火墙规则避免其他非信任来源 ip 访问等...,这样将会将 Redis 服务暴露到公网上,如果在没有设置密码认证(一般为空)的情况下,会导致任意用户在可以访问目标服务器的情况下授权访问 Redis 以及读取 Redis 的数据。...3.漏洞利用重现: (1)我使用的虚拟机是Oracle VM VirtualBox,首先配置网络,都设置为桥接网卡,界面为环回适配器,混杂模式为全部允许,使两台虚拟机之间可以互相通信: ?...至此,我们就成功利用redis授权访问漏洞实现了ssh免密登录目标服务器,接下来就可以使用ssh服务来进行下一步的渗透工作啦。

1K100

html复选框选中与选中触发事件的方法

今天,当制作一个不需要from表单的复选框来提交数据的小函数时,需要在复选框被选中或选中的情况下修改一些后台数据。我想到了用js代码来监控复选框的状态,并将实时数据发送到后台。...复选框选择和取消选择触发事件的方法。 Jq代码_ _点击复选框触发事件我是复选框。 $('#isbox ')。单击(函数(){ 如果($(这个)。...; } }); 本机JS代码_ _单击复选框触发事件。 例如:我是复选框。...功能检查(e) 如果(已检查){ console . log(“checked”); }否则{ Console.log('选中'); } } 例如:我是复选框。...onclick=function(){ if(this.checked){ console . log(“checked”); }否则{ Console.log('选中'); } }; PS:上面两个原生

4.5K40

「HTML+CSS」--自定义加载动画【014】【疑问解决】

步骤5 为span添加动画 顺时针旋转 animation: rotation 2s linear infinite; /* 顺时针旋转动画*/ @keyframes rotation { 0% {...注意:此时红色部分是和白色部分同方向旋转的 步骤6 为span::before添加动画 逆时针旋转 /*注意这里的时间*/ animation: rotationback 1s linear infinite...注意:此时红色部分和白色部分旋转方向相反 疑问 问题1 在这里span动画是顺时针,时间是2s,span::before设置的是逆时针旋转,时间是1s,但是实际span::before旋转一周的时间却是...问题2 在保持span动画不变的情况下,修改span::before动画时间分别为1s 、 2s、4s,会出现逆时针 2s、静止不动、顺时针 4s 的情况???...备注:问题暂解决,还是没有想明白~ 结语 学习来源: https://codepen.io/bhadupranjal/pen/vYLZYqQ

75310

视频 | 自适应神经网络模拟运动轨迹,四足动物旋转跳跃栩栩如生

四足动物的动画制作是一项在计算机动画方面悬而解的关键问题,而这对游戏,电影和机器人技术方面有着极大的意义。 本期论文提出了一种用于四足运动合成的新型数据驱动方法,并称之为自适应神经网络。...该系统可以实现,根据控制命令产生逼真的运动动画和稳定的转换过程。与传统的关键帧动画不同,这项系统不需要单独创建动画剪辑或动画图形,而是能够直接通过数据学习这些动画。...将标准神经网络模型应用于这样的数据可以重现典型的面部情绪,但是会导致明显的滑动迹象造成不自然,或者是人工合成的迹象。...这是第一个系统化近似构建一个数据驱动四驱衰减运动特性控制器的方法,产生字节上变化的运动模式动作和不同的转换,这就可以实际使用的系统用于端对端非结构化运动捕捉数据,而不用为运动面或运动模型给出标签,整个系统很流畅,该动画演示非常自然

39740

jquery的事件&动画

里面的参数是可选的 参数1events:事件类型或者是可选的命名空间比如"click", "click.name1", 或者 ".myname" 参数2selector:一个选择器字符串,用于过滤和选中能触发事件的后代元素...参数3data:当一个事件被触发时,要传递给事件处理函数的event.data 参数4handler(eventObject):事件被触发时,执行的函数 举个例子 html代码 <div class=...所匹配元素的 绑定的事件类型对应的处理程序,个人理解是用代码触发本应该行动click触发的事件处理函数 $('#foo').on('click', function() { console.log...left: '+=50', height: 'toggle' }, 5000, function() { // Animation complete. }); }); 2、.clearQueue 清除动画队列中执行的动画...,并清除执行的动画队列,并且展现当前执行动画的最后一帧的最终状态 .stop(false,false) //默认,停止当前动画,继续以下的动画 .stop(true,false) //停止当前动画,并清除执行的动画队列

1.7K20

小心onpropertychange在ie8上的地雷

今天遇到一个很神奇的bug,网站上面有个表单提交的页面需要做是否离开此页的功能(就是如果修改了表单后保存就离开这个页面),之前做这个功能的人为了方便就把input标签写成这样: <input id="...而且只有在ie8上才回<em>重现</em>这个bug。想想之前改过的那些操蛋的ie8的bug。我开始在ie8上面找问题。...onpropertychange的话,只要当前对象属性发生改变,都会<em>触发</em>事件,而且这个玩意是ie专属的 好吧,进入ie8的调试模式,发现页面在加载的时候顺便<em>触发</em>了#a的onpropertychange事件...于是我猜想是不是那段#a的blur代码影响了,将blur事件换乘οnblur=”ablur();”,居然真的好了 后面尝试了一下,原来ie8判断在js上为标签添加的事件都属于属性的变化,所以会<em>触发</em>onpropertychange

87620

记一个复杂组件(Filter)的从设计到开发

此文前端框架使用 rax,全篇代码暂开源(待开源) 前言 貌似在面试中,你如何设计一个 react/vue 组件,貌似已经是司空见惯的问题了。本文不是理论片,更多的是自己的一步步思考和实践。...triggerType:String 触发类型 triggerType详解 包含三种触发类型Navbar:来自筛选头的点击触发Mask:来自背景层的点击触发Panel:来自Panel 的 onChange...Filter 组件调用 * 异步 setState 规避 rax 框架 bug: 用户在 componentDidMount 函数中调用中 this.props.onChange 回调 * 重现...,但是同时,也提供动画的 functionHook,这些都取决于动画触发时机 get animationConfig() { const { animation } = this.props...比如在触发动画前,我们需要设置动画初始状态,但是如若如下写法,会出现 Panel 闪动的现象,毕竟我们通过第二次的事件轮训回来才执行初始化,所以这里,如果用户配置启动动画,那么我们需要在 Panel 的最外层添加一个可见的

1.7K30

在sudoers中设置pwfeedback时缓冲区溢出

添加此选项是为了响应用户对标准“ 密码;"提示如何禁用按键回显的困惑.虽然在sudo的上游版本中默认情况下启用pwfeedback,但某些系统(例如Linux Mint和Elementary OS)的确在其默认...由于存在错误,当在sudoers文件中启用pwfeedback选项时,用户可能会触发基于堆栈的缓冲区溢出。即使未在sudoers文件中列出的用户也可以触发此错误。...通过将带有嵌入式终端终止字符的大量输入从而无法写入的伪终端传递给sudo,可以重现该错误....-S -k id < /tmp/pty Password: Segmentation fault (core dumped) 对于1.8.26之前的sudo版本,以及在具有单向管道的系统上,重现错误更简单...如果用户在尝试擦除星号行时导致sudo收到写错误,则可以触发该错误.由于在擦除该行时剩余的缓冲区长度未在写入错误时正确重置,因此堆栈上的缓冲区可能会溢出。

1.7K21

浏览器中实现JavaScript计时器的4种创新方式

选项卡聚焦时不会暂停。 使用CSS动画处理时间事件(animationiteration) 如果创建带有无限动画的 div。...当标签不在焦点上时,事件根本不会触发。无需担心调用时卡住,这些调用将在再次显示选项卡时立即运行。 从 DOM 中删除隐藏的 div 时,将自动进行清理。...该 div 将被删除,该事件将不再触发。 调用逻辑很优雅:.addEventListener("animationiteration", fun)。...Web Animations API 允许你在 JavaScript 中为 DOM 元素设置动画。 有趣的是,你可以使渲染完的元素具有动画效果!...标签聚焦时自动暂停。 缺点 仍然是一个建议。不要在生产中使用。 可怕的兼容性。可能仅适用于 Chromium。 还是有点违反直觉的。 标签聚焦时暂停。

1.9K30

WebMagic - 创意前端项目集合(点击链接可在电脑上查看效果)

利用CSS和动画技术创造出动感十足的效果。 项目链接: 发光泡泡 截图: 彩虹星星 闪烁的彩虹星星效果,为网页添加梦幻感。适合用于特殊场合或庆祝活动。...项目链接: 图片打码 截图: 视觉效果炸裂 令人惊叹的视觉效果,炫目的颜色和动态的动画创造出独特的视觉盛宴。为你的页面注入活力和创意。...通过自动触发的烟花,为用户带来视觉的享受。 项目链接: 烟花3全自动 截图: 烟花2全自动 自动触发的烟花表演,为用户带来轻松的欣赏体验。通过自动控制的烟花效果,为页面增添动感和趣味。...通过代码和动画呈现特别的祝福,让生日更加难忘。 项目链接: 生日祝福 截图: 泡泡动态 活泼有趣的泡泡动态效果,为页面带来活力。通过动画和交互,创造出随机、愉悦的视觉效果。...用简洁的设计重现经典,让你沉浸在游戏的乐趣中。 项目链接: 贪吃蛇 截图: 表白代码 一个充满创意的表白代码,将浪漫的情感与编程技术相结合。向特殊的人传达你的心意,以独特的方式表达爱意。

10010

动画还可以这样控制?

我们抽取一下其中的关键点: 动画只运行一次,运行前处于第一帧,运行完后处于最后一帧 动画通过 hover 驱动,只有用户 hover 元素的时候,动画才进行 animation-fill-mode 控制元素在各个阶段的状态...首先,动画只运行一次,运行前处于第一帧,运行完后处于最后一帧。...: both 兼顾了上面两种模式的特点,可以使得动画开始前的样式为动画运行时的第一帧,动画结束后停在最后一帧。...反向利用 animation-play-state 实现 hover 触发动画行进 而动画通过 hover 驱动,只有用户 hover 元素的时候,动画才进行这一点,利用 animation-play-state...基于上述两点,我们来实现一个有意思的打字动画,做到动画触发单次,并且只有 hover 的时候动画会运行。 Hover Me - You are a pig!

54930

页面滚动,元素跳动;附带jquery.scrollex.js插件

在现在大多数的网站开发中,都有很多动画效果。 有些动画是页面一加载就要的,还有一些动画是需要页面滚动到那个元素才要展示的。...滚动到要实现动画的元素时(is-inactive): 其实和上面的意思一样: 在滚动到该元素时,显示假位置。...· enter:当指定元素进入视口时触发。可以通过mode, top和bottom参数来调整它的行为。 · leave:当指定元素离开视口时触发。...· initialize:当scrollex()方法在某个元素上调用时触发。...· terminate:当unscrollex()方法在某个元素上调用时触发,它的作用是撤销前一个scrollex()调用。 · scroll:在某个元素滚动通过视口时触发

5.5K10
领券